Transaction 59403b74d49845c5a4129ce9fbb10d0ea92b771a313e78d72c68526f14916d89
1 Input
1 Output
-
59403b74d49845c5a4129ce9fbb10d0ea92b771a313e78d72c68526f14916d89:0
- value
- 2933546
- script pubkey
- OP_0 OP_PUSHBYTES_20 afe45fb9a1ef782996e57b1ef6a3f612e6e21b12
- address
- bc1q4lj9lwdpaauzn9h90v00dglkztnwyxcjgrst77